Job Summary

The Fleet Performance Manager will oversee vessel performance and utilization by leveraging digital tools (e.g., Coach, FOCUS). You’ll coordinate closely with vessels, technical managers, operations, and commercial teams to identify performance gaps, optimize voyage execution, and drive measurable improvements in fuel efficiency, emissions, and asset deployment.

ResponsibilitiesPerformance Monitoring & Optimization
  • Ensure accuracy/completeness of vessel performance data and KPIs.
  • Analyze voyages (fuel, speed profiles, machinery efficiency) vs. benchmarks; recommend operational adjustments to reduce emissions and fuel burn.
  • Provide insights on hull/propeller/machinery performance to optimize cleaning, dry-dock, and maintenance schedules.
  • Align deployment strategies with performance data in partnership with chartering/operations; support commercial teams on cost–efficiency trade-offs.
  • Benchmark performance against peer fleet and industry standards; handle speed & consumption claims for T/C tonnage.
  • Negotiate hull/propeller inspection & cleaning contracts and arrange services with Operations.
Data & Reporting
  • Own daily/weekly/monthly reports from Coach; validate inputs and exclude inaccurate data.
  • Track and communicate KPIs for fuel efficiency and carbon intensity (CII, EEXI).
  • Build dashboards/visualizations for management (e.g., Power BI, Tableau).
  • Maintain monthly speed & consumption data in IMOS for all vessels.
Stakeholder Management
  • Act as primary point of contact for vessels, technical managers, operations, and internal technical teams.
  • Lead external review meetings with Coach and internal stakeholders to highlight changes and optimization opportunities.
  • Train ship and shore staff on platform usage and efficiency best practices; liaise with class, vendors, and digital providers for continuous improvement.

RequirementsQualifications
  • Degree in Marine Engineering, Naval Architecture, or related discipline.
  • Seagoing experience as Chief/2nd Engineer preferred; or strong shore-based fleet performance/technical background wil be advantageous
  • ≥5 years in ship performance monitoring, technical operations, or energy efficiency.
  • Hands-on with fleet performance tools; strong analytics and large-dataset interpretation.
  • Familiar with IMO regulations (EEXI, CII, SEEMP) and emission-reduction strategies.
  • Proficient in MS Office and BI tools; experience with Coach Onboard, Veslink forms, and IMOS.
